About the Crossflow Radiator Product Line
The Crossflow Radiator line by Universal Air features radiators with a horizontal flow design that improves coolant circulation and heat exchange. This design supports consistent engine cooling by directing coolant across the radiator core in a crosswise pattern, which can help maintain optimal engine temperatures in heavy-duty applications. The RA2719C is part of this line, offering a balance of durability and performance for Ford and Lincoln vehicles requiring dependable cooling solutions.

Installation Notes and Tips
- Verify vehicle compatibility with Ford F-150, F-150 Heritage, F-250, F-350, or Lincoln Navigator before installation
- Drain coolant system completely before removing the old radiator
- Inspect hoses, clamps, and cooling fans for wear and replace if necessary
- Ensure proper alignment of radiator mounts and secure all connections tightly
- Refill coolant and bleed the system to remove air pockets after installation
